2-4-ducks-px.jpg Questionable Foul Call Helps Seal Ducks Fate
Nate Tomlinson was fouled with one second remaining by E.J. Singler and sank the first free throw before deliberately missing the second to give Colorado a 72-71 win over Oregon Saturday night.

hendrix-pic.jpg Jeff Hendrix Boots Santiam Christian To Football State Title
Future Beaver baseball player Jeff Hendrix's 47-yard field goal as time expired gave Santiam Christian the 3A state title.
